Novel Turbocharger Concept and Control Strategy for Diesel Passenger Car

In a modern small sized passenger car fitted with a common rail diesel engine, turbo-lag is an important factor which hampers its performance. This paper discusses the basics of turbo-charger and VGT and some of the methods employed to reduce the turbo-lag in CRDI diesel engine. A novel turbocharger concept, approach to design, the control strategy and advantages of the concept are explained.

Exhaust Emissions and Performance of Diesel Engines with Biodiesel Fuels

The use of biodiesel fuels derived from vegetable oils or animal fats as a substitute for conventional petroleum fuel in diesel engines is receiving an increasing amount of attention. This interest is based on a number of properties of biodiesel including the fact that it is produced from a renewable resource, its biodegradability, and its potential to reduce exhaust emissions.
